1-(3-chlorophenyl)biguanide and Disease Models, Animal

1-(3-chlorophenyl)biguanide has been researched along with Disease Models, Animal in 9 studies

1-(3-chlorophenyl)biguanide: RN given refers to parent cp; a 5-HT3 receptor agonist

Disease Models, Animal: Naturally-occurring or experimentally-induced animal diseases with pathological processes analogous to human diseases.
